team of C# and Erlang developers is a force to be reckoned with because Erlang and .NET are pure complements — each excels at what the other sucks at. Many C# developers write both JavaScript and SQL; adding Erlang to the mix can (and should) be just as natural.

But wait, what is Erlang? Erlang is an industry-proven, open-source, cross-platform, functional programming language and runtime. Facebook's chat, CouchDB, RabbitMQ, GitHub's pages, Opscode Chef, Riak, and Amazon's SimpleDB are all written in Erlang for good reason — Erlang simplifies writing highly-reliable, concurrent, distributed systems.
